Address 0 PPC

PFHzBqX28QqFvJsMSS6bV9YeGdBiFNhrX1

Confirmed

Total Received11.4269 PPC
Total Sent11.4269 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PFHzBqX28QqFvJsMSS6bV9YeGdBiFNhrX111.4269 PPC
Fee: 0.0023 PPC
224496 Confirmations11.4246 PPC
PPxxtAabWrRJGTGiG1dkVRQhf98idcKBae90.52 PPC
PFHzBqX28QqFvJsMSS6bV9YeGdBiFNhrX111.4269 PPC
Fee: 0.0031 PPC
224789 Confirmations101.9469 PPC